What Does Error C-E Mean?

The Daewoo refrigerator C-E error indicates a compressor overload protection issue, which may result in unusual clicking sounds and a failure in the cooling system. This error typically requires immediate attention to prevent further damage to the appliance.

Possible Causes

  • Compressor
  • Condenser coils
  • Faulty start relay
